On the occasion of International Human Rights Day, the University of Deusto, in collaboration with the Robert F. Kennedy Human Rights Foundation, is pleased to invite you to the staged reading “Voices from the Darkness”, which will take place simultaneously on the Bilbao and San Sebastián campuses on December 10.


 

This work, written by award-winning playwright Ariel Dorfman and inspired by Kerry Kennedy’s book Speak Truth To Power, presents the testimonies of 37 human rights defenders from around the world.


 

Through the voices of young students from the University of Deusto, we will hear stories that speak of courage and resilience in the face of various human rights violations: from freedom of expression, environmental protection, and the right to a fair trial, to the abolition of forced labor, freedom of religion, and women’s rights.


 

In the words of Ariel Dorfman: “Voices that are like a blessing from the darkness. I have devoted my entire life to finding the words that would allow me to explore the immense pulse of human suffering and the complex enigmas of evil.”
